BACKGROUND: Macular amyloidosis is a form of primary localized cutaneous amyloidosis presented by pruritic pigmented macules in rippled or reticulate pattern. The aim of this study was to assess the efficacy of using topical tranexamic acid with micro-needling comparing to micro-needling alone in patients with macular amyloidosis. MATERIALS AND METHODS: Patients with bilaterally located macular amyloidosis on trunk or upper extremities were recruited in this trial. The skin lesions in all patients were divided into two parts which were randomly assigned to the group of treatment with micro-needling plus tranexamic acid and the group of micro-needling alone. There were four sessions of treatment with 2 weeks interval. The percentage of improvement in pigmentation (based on photographs and dermoscopy) and rippling of each group was determined by three blinded dermatologists. The level of patient satisfaction and reduction of pruritus was measured by a questionnaire and defined as a percentage. RESULTS: Twenty females were enrolled in this study. The mean (SD) patients' age was 39.7 (±10.13) years. Both groups showed improvement in pigmentation based on images, dermoscopy, and rippling pattern. Patients' satisfaction was 46.5% in tranexamic acid group and 47.5% in micro-needling alone. Nevertheless, there was no significant difference between both groups (p value >0.05). Interestingly, the pruritus improved 61.66% after four sessions of treatment in both groups. CONCLUSION: Micro-needling is a suitable modality for decreasing pruritus and pigmentation in macular amyloidosis. However, topical application of tranexamic acid does not lead to additional improvement.

Key Clinical Message: Rituximab-induced serum sickness (RISS) is a rare complication of Rituximab (RTX) in immunobullous disorders. Clinicians should be aware of the occurrence of serum sickness symptoms during RTX administration, and prompt initiation of corticosteroid therapy is crucial in these patients. Additionally, RISS may occur with subsequent RTX doses and patients should be counseled accordingly. Abstract: Rituximab (RTX) is a chimeric monoclonal anti-CD20 antibody which has gained approval for the treatment of various autoimmune and lymphoproliferative disorders. While RTX-induced minor reactions, including immediate infusion-related reactions, are common, serum sickness is rare. Limited data exist regarding rituximab-induced serum sickness (RISS) in pemphigus vulgaris (PV) and mucous membrane pemphigoid (MMP). We report two cases of RISS following RTX administration in PV and MMP patients. Both patients presented with typical symptoms of serum sickness after RTX infusion, necessitating drug cessation and corticosteroid therapy for resolution. RISS represents a rare complication of RTX therapy. Clinicians should maintain awareness of serum sickness presentations during and post-RTX administration.

Effective restoration strategies play a crucial role in mitigating the environmental impact of mining and colliery activities while promoting ecological resilience and rejuvenating ecosystem services. However, many organizations find it challenging to understand and balance their efforts in restoring degraded lands. For example, their restoration plans lack clarity and overlook relevant ecosystem services. This study reviews and focuses on the potential restoration of ecosystem services at TATA Steel's Noamundi Iron Ore Mine and West Bokaro Colliery to contribute to Sustainable Development Goals (SDGs), particularly SDG-15, for localization. The approach involved assessing the number of preventive measures being implemented to restore a particular ecosystem service. Moreover, the potential of each preventive measure is to restore that ecosystem service. The findings underscore the significance of preventive measures and comprehensive restoration plans in enhancing carbon sequestration, soil fertility, habitat creation, and genetic diversity conservation. Our results showed that the impact scores and ranks of various ecosystem services demonstrate the positive effects of restoration efforts, emphasizing the importance of reestablishing forests, restoring water bodies and wetlands, and allocating land for agriculture and public use. The research provides valuable insights for decision-makers in developing sustainable land management strategies, ensuring biodiversity conservation and local communities' well-being. By prioritizing ecosystem services in restoration initiatives, stakeholders can contribute to the sustainable management of natural resources and foster a harmonious coexistence between human activities and the environment.

BACKGROUND: Pemphigus is a group of autoimmune blistering disorders that have been associated with dementia in previous studies. Mild cognitive impairment (MCI) can be the first stage of progression into dementia. The objective of the present study was to evaluate the frequency of MCI in pemphigus patients compared to a control group. METHODS: This case-control study included 80 patients with pemphigus referred to the dermatology clinics of Shohadaye Tajrish and Loghman Hakim hospitals, Tehran, Iran, in 2021. A group of 80 individuals without pemphigus who visited the same clinics for cosmetic consultation or interventions were regarded as controls. Age, sex, marital status, and education were recorded for all participants. Disease duration, medications, and severity were noted for pemphigus patients. The Persian version of the Montreal Cognitive Assessment (MoCA) test was used to assess cognitive function. RESULTS: MCI was significantly more frequent in pemphigus patients than in controls (55% vs. 37.5%, P = 0.026). Furthermore, the total MoCA score was significantly lower in pemphigus patients compared to controls (23.98 ± 3.77 vs. 25.21 ± 3.45, P = 0.032); however, among MoCA's different domains, only the executive functions score was significantly lower in pemphigus patients (P = 0.010). After adjustment, multivariable logistic regression analysis revealed that every 1-year higher education in patients decreased the odds of MCI by 52% (adjusted odds ratio = 0.483, 95% confidence interval 0.326; 0.715, P < 0.001). CONCLUSIONS: The frequency of MCI was found to be significantly higher, and overall scores of the MoCA test, as well as its executive function domain, were significantly lower among pemphigus patients in this study compared to the control group. Additionally, a higher level of education was associated with decreased odds of MCI in pemphigus patients. Identifying pemphigus patients with MCI through the use of the MoCA test can facilitate early intervention, enabling them to seek help and support.

BACKGROUND: Innovative treatments for non-melanoma skin cancers (NMSCs) are required to enhance patient outcomes. AIMS: This review examines the effectiveness and safety of receptor tyrosine kinase inhibitors (RTKIs). METHODS: A comprehensive review was conducted on the treatment potential of several RTKIs, namely cetuximab, erlotinib, gefitinib, panitumumab, and lapatinib. RESULTS: The findings indicate that these targeted therapies hold great promise for the treatment of NMSCs. However, it is crucial to consider relapse rates and possible adverse effects. Further research is needed to improve treatment strategies, identify patient groups that would benefit the most, and assess the long-term efficacy and safety, despite the favorable results reported in previous studies. Furthermore, it is crucial to investigate the potential benefits of integrating RTKIs with immunotherapy and other treatment modalities to enhance the overall efficacy of therapy for individuals with NMSC. CONCLUSIONS: Targeted therapies for NMSCs may be possible with the use of RTKIs. The majority of studies focused on utilizing epidermal growth factor receptor inhibitors as the primary class of RTKIs for the treatment of NMSC. Other RTKIs were only employed in experimental investigations. Research indicates that RTKIs could potentially serve as a suitable alternative for elderly patients who are unable to undergo chemotherapy and radiotherapy.

BACKGROUND: In the modern world, mobile apps are essential for human advancement, and pandemic control is no exception. The use of mobile apps and technology for the detection and diagnosis of COVID-19 has been the subject of numerous investigations, although no thorough analysis of COVID-19 pandemic prevention has been conducted using mobile apps, creating a gap. OBJECTIVE: With the intention of helping software companies and clinical researchers, this study provides comprehensive information regarding the different fields in which mobile apps were used to diagnose COVID-19 during the pandemic. METHODS: In this systematic review, 535 studies were found after searching 5 major research databases (ScienceDirect, Scopus, PubMed, Web of Science, and IEEE). Of these, only 42 (7.9%) studies concerned with diagnosing and detecting COVID-19 were chosen after applying inclusion and exclusion criteria using the PRISMA (Preferred Reporting Items for Systematic Reviews and Meta-Analyses) protocol. RESULTS: Mobile apps were categorized into 6 areas based on the content of these 42 studies: contact tracing, data gathering, data visualization, artificial intelligence (AI)-based diagnosis, rule- and guideline-based diagnosis, and data transformation. Patients with COVID-19 were identified via mobile apps using a variety of clinical, geographic, demographic, radiological, serological, and laboratory data. Most studies concentrated on using AI methods to identify people who might have COVID-19. Additionally, symptoms, cough sounds, and radiological images were used more frequently compared to other data types. Deep learning techniques, such as convolutional neural networks, performed comparatively better in the processing of health care data than other types of AI techniques, which improved the diagnosis of COVID-19. CONCLUSIONS: Mobile apps could soon play a significant role as a powerful tool for data collection, epidemic health data analysis, and the early identification of suspected cases. These technologies can work with the internet of things, cloud storage, 5th-generation technology, and cloud computing. Processing pipelines can be moved to mobile device processing cores using new deep learning methods, such as lightweight neural networks. In the event of future pandemics, mobile apps will play a critical role in rapid diagnosis using various image data and clinical symptoms. Consequently, the rapid diagnosis of these diseases can improve the management of their effects and obtain excellent results in treating patients.

Introduction: Hyperhidrosis (HH) refers to uncontrollable excessive sweating that has a significant negative impact on the quality of life. The aim of this study was to compare the efficacy and safety of the long-pulsed, 1064-nm Nd:YAG laser and aluminum chloride (ALCL3 ) 20% solution in axillary HH treatment. Methods: In this single-center, within-patient comparison clinical trial, 12 patients with axillary HH were treated monthly for 3 to 4 consecutive sessions with the long-pulsed, 1064-nm Nd:YAG laser system on one axilla, while the contralateral axilla was treated with ALCL3 20 % by the patient. Treatment response was evaluated by comparing the area of sweating at the end of each session and 6 months after treatment termination using the iodine starch test. Results: Both treatments led to the reduction of HH from baseline with the mean area of sweating reduced from 109.3±36.6 to 38.3±19.8 and from 92.5±31.6 to 35.6±17.1 in laser- and ALCL3-treated axilla respectively (Both P<0.001). In the 6-month follow-up, the area of sweating was 60.6±29.2 in the laser-treated armpit and 78.3±23.6 in the ALCL3-treated side, which were 45% and 14.4% lower compared to the baseline respectively. Adverse events were temporary, and none caused each of the treatments to be discontinued. Conclusion: The long-pulsed, 1064-nm Nd:YAG laser with hair reduction setting can stand as a potential therapeutic option for axillary HH since it is as effective as ALCL3. The therapeutic effect is superior in the long term for the laser; nevertheless, the beneficial effect of both treatments may lessen the following treatment cessation.
